E10 is a concept invented by Prof. Robert Shiller, who uses E10 for his Shiller PE Ratio calculation. E10 is the average of the inflation adjusted earnings of a company over the past 10 years.

Odfjell SE's adjusted earnings per share data for the three months ended in Mar. 2024 was kr9.126. Add all the adjusted EPS for the past 10 years together and divide 10 will get our E10, which is kr3.91 for the trailing ten years ended in Mar. 2024.

Odfjell SE Shiller PE Ratio Calculation

For Shiller PE Ratio, the earnings of the past 10 years are inflation-adjusted and averaged. The result is used for P/E calculation. Since it looks at the average over the last 10 years, the Shiller PE Ratio is also called PE10.

The Shiller PE Ratio was first used by professor Robert Shiller to measure the valuation of the overall market. The same calculation is applied here to individual companies.

Odfjell SE's Shiller PE Ratio for today is calculated as

Shiller PE Ratio=Share Price/ E10
=186.00/3.91
=47.57

Odfjell SE  (OSL:ODF) Shiller PE Ratio Explanation

Compared with the regular PE Ratio, which works poorly for cyclical businesses, the Shiller PE Ratio smoothed out the fluctuations of profit margins during business cycles. Therefore it is more accurate in reflecting the valuation of the company.

If a company has consistent business performance, the Shiller PE Ratio should give similar results to regular PE Ratio.

Compared with the PS Ratio, the Shiller PE Ratio makes the comparison between different industries more meaningful.


Be Aware

Shiller PE Ratio assumes that over the long term, businesses and profitability revert to their means. If a company's business model does not work in the future compared with the past, Shiller PE Ratio and PS Ratio will give false valuations.

Odfjell SE is a company engaged in the transportation and storage of bulk liquid chemicals, acids, edible oils, and other specialty products. It also owns and operates chemical tankers and tank terminals. The Company has two reportable operating segments: The Chemical Tankers involve a round-the-world service, servicing ports in Europe, North, and South America, the Middle East and Asia, Australia, and Africa, and The Tank Terminals segment offers storage of various chemical and petroleum products. It operates through various geographical regions which include North and South America, Norway, Netherlands, Australasia, Africa Middle East, and Asia, and derives a majority of its revenue from the Middle East and Asia.
